Paid 35 bucks for it in '87, all chrome, fenders and all. Originally had a red and white seat. Nobody who saw it had any idea what it was. Recently I searched the web and found a '63 Murray catalog, and there it was. The chain guard was a perfect match. In the years I’ve had it, it's been ridden, then stored in sheds and garages, then brought back to life. This time I replaced the wheels, pedals and chain and restored the fork tips with wagon red paint bomb. Missouri where I live is full of gravel bike paths, smooth and level. With the 45 inch wheelbase it is smooth, quiet and comfortable enough for 20 mile rides. I'm 5'6" -- fits me great! Hat tip to Karl at Klunk Bicycles.
